Q What is signifying by concentration gradient? Is it correct or not to refer to "concentration gradient of water"?
Concentration gradient is the variation of concentration of a substance between two regions.
Concentration is a term used to designate the quantity of a solute divided by the entirety quantity of the solution. Since water in common is the solvent in this situation it is not correct to refer to "concentration of water" in a given solution.
